More About the Dominican Neighborhood

This beautiful area, less-commonly referred to as Black Canyon, is situated in a highly-desirable location east of Highway 101 and surrounds the campus of Dominican University of California. It is located just minutes from downtown San Rafael, and is walking / biking distance to a number of restaurants and coffee shops. Nearby supermarkets include Whole Foods Market, Trader Joe’s, and United Markets

The neighborhood, which most call “The Dominican,”  is known for its historic homes, including many in the Victorian and Mediterranean styles. Bounded by open space to the north and east, it is a walker’s paradise, with fire roads criss-crossing the open space. Many homes feature sunny southern exposures with views of  San Rafael city lights and Mt. Tamalpais. Some residents like to bike and hike in Barbier Park.  The neighborhood also features a Property Owners Association with a very informative website featuring the latest neighborhood news.

The area is served by Coleman Elementary School. For high school there is a choice between either San Rafael High School or Terra Linda High School, but be sure to check with the San Rafael School District to verify availability and enrollment. More About San Rafael

San Rafael is Marin’s oldest and largest city, with a population of close to 60,000 people. Established in 1874, it is the seat of the County of Marin and is home to Marin’s second most popular tourist destination (after Muir Woods), the Frank Lloyd Wright Civic Center. The building was the last major structure and the only government building designed by the world famous architect. It is now a national historic landmark and hosts one of the country’s best farmers markets each Thursday (seasonal, downtown) and Sunday (year-round).

Named after the Mission San Rafael Archangel, built by Spanish missionaries in 1817, San Rafael is located 11 miles north of San Francisco. The area enjoys some of the best weather in Marin as it is largely free of the coastal fog that areas closer to San Francisco experience. At the city’s heart is its charming, vibrant downtown shopping district which is a mixture of Victorian commercial buildings, ethnic restaurants, street cafes, retail stores, a historic movie theater and numerous music venues, giving San Rafael its hometown flavor.
